1)If I have two master phase actions (via Parthenon, or Anson...), can I play two master out-of-turn in a single round, or just 1 and in my turn I can play a normal master? 2)Does environmental damage counts towards the damage useful to play Disarm, or is my minion that has to do more damage than the other? 3)Is Legacy of Pander stackable?

James Coupe

In message <45jP6.3606$zb1.2...@news.infostrada.it>, Francois Villon <federi...@libero.it> writes >1)If I have two master phase actions (via Parthenon, or Anson...), can I >play two master out-of-turn in a single round, or just 1 and in my turn I >can play a normal master? You can only ever play one. "Out-of-turn: You may play an out-of-turn master card whenever appropriate during another player's turn. Doing this counts against your next master phase (see Master Phase, sec. 5). You may not play a second out-of-turn card against the same master phase - you'll have to wait until you square away the debt you owe on the first one. " (If you want a way of remembering this, just imagine what would happen if, say, Anson went to torpor, Gehenna was repealed or the Parthenon was burned *before* you got to your next master phase. You wouldn't have the master phase actions to pay it off.) >2)Does environmental damage counts towards the damage useful to play Disarm, >or is my minion that has to do more damage than the other? "Only usable at the end of a round of combat in which this vampire successfully inflicted more damage at close range than the opposing vampire" 'this vampire' has to do the damage. Environmental damage, therefore, doesn't count. >3)Is Legacy of Pander stackable? By current, Sabbat War card text, no. -- James Coupe PGP Key: 0x5D623D5D "You reinstall Dial-Up Networking. "Legacy of Pander [Sabbat, SW] Cardtype: Political Action Political Card-Worth 1 Vote Called by any Sabbat vampire at +1 stealth. If this referendum is successful, put this card in play. Each non-titled Pander has one vote. Any Sabbat vampire may call a referendum to burn this card as a +1 stealth political action." Does "has one vote" mean that each non-titled Pander gets ONLY 1 vote even if you play more than 1 Legacy of Pander? [ quoted text not captured ]

Yes - each pander gets 1 vote even if more than one Legacy of Pander is in play. -- LSJ (vte...@white-wolf.com) V:TES Net.Rep for White Wolf, Inc. The old text gave every Pander an *additional* vote. This meant that enough Panders with enough LoP's could get vote lock, which is WAY too powerful (the older vamps have a hard enough time as it is) and thematically completely wrong. Jeroen
